Output 95831b8584828031d2912f11c76675167a5629f30fd4a4cb7a34ed332951bd68:17

value
32850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61271566712cbdf171c6aea69124a7d2a0cb274d OP_EQUAL
address
3AYiHj83rwkttgJZzSNukXVvmJj79ZP1Mg
transaction
95831b8584828031d2912f11c76675167a5629f30fd4a4cb7a34ed332951bd68
spent
true